Skip to content

Commit 2323d2f

Browse files
committed
Fix: reorder steps in the tour to correctly display the Create menu for Signal and Image panels
1 parent 2786682 commit 2323d2f

1 file changed

Lines changed: 20 additions & 20 deletions

File tree

datalab/gui/tour.py

Lines changed: 20 additions & 20 deletions
Original file line numberDiff line numberDiff line change
@@ -709,16 +709,6 @@ def setup_tour(self, win: DLMainWindow) -> None:
709709
),
710710
[win.docks[win.signalpanel]],
711711
)
712-
self.add_step(
713-
_("Signal Panel") + " – " + _("Create menu"),
714-
_(
715-
"The <b>Create</b> menu contains actions to create new signals "
716-
"from various models (Gaussian, sine, etc.)."
717-
),
718-
[win.menuBar()],
719-
lambda win: self.popup_menu(win, win.create_menu),
720-
lambda win: win.create_menu.hide(),
721-
)
722712
self.add_step(
723713
_("Signal Panel") + " – " + _("File menu"),
724714
_(
@@ -730,6 +720,16 @@ def setup_tour(self, win: DLMainWindow) -> None:
730720
lambda win: self.popup_menu(win, win.file_menu),
731721
lambda win: win.file_menu.hide(),
732722
)
723+
self.add_step(
724+
_("Signal Panel") + " – " + _("Create menu"),
725+
_(
726+
"The <b>Create</b> menu contains actions to create new signals "
727+
"from various models (Gaussian, sine, etc.)."
728+
),
729+
[win.menuBar()],
730+
lambda win: self.popup_menu(win, win.create_menu),
731+
lambda win: win.create_menu.hide(),
732+
)
733733
self.add_step(
734734
_("Signal Panel") + " – " + _("Edit menu"),
735735
_(
@@ -798,16 +798,6 @@ def setup_tour(self, win: DLMainWindow) -> None:
798798
),
799799
[win.docks[win.imagepanel]],
800800
)
801-
self.add_step(
802-
_("Image Panel") + " – " + _("Create menu"),
803-
_(
804-
"The <b>Create</b> menu contains actions to create new images "
805-
"from various models (Gaussian, checkerboard, etc.)."
806-
),
807-
[win.menuBar()],
808-
lambda win: self.popup_menu(win, win.create_menu),
809-
lambda win: win.create_menu.hide(),
810-
)
811801
self.add_step(
812802
_("Image Panel") + " – " + _("File menu"),
813803
_(
@@ -819,6 +809,16 @@ def setup_tour(self, win: DLMainWindow) -> None:
819809
lambda win: self.popup_menu(win, win.file_menu),
820810
lambda win: win.file_menu.hide(),
821811
)
812+
self.add_step(
813+
_("Image Panel") + " – " + _("Create menu"),
814+
_(
815+
"The <b>Create</b> menu contains actions to create new images "
816+
"from various models (Gaussian, checkerboard, etc.)."
817+
),
818+
[win.menuBar()],
819+
lambda win: self.popup_menu(win, win.create_menu),
820+
lambda win: win.create_menu.hide(),
821+
)
822822
self.add_step(
823823
_("Image Panel") + " – " + _("Edit menu"),
824824
_(

0 commit comments

Comments
 (0)